Transaction 10570f7449ef613908eaee72d448af9108b35ec882336ea4f825a8eb4c95e18e

1 Input
2 Outputs
  • 10570f7449ef613908eaee72d448af9108b35ec882336ea4f825a8eb4c95e18e:0
  • value  9240000
    address  3Fk6t6QSJhMGDt8fYuNQMR6NAPyd6xS5m2
  • 10570f7449ef613908eaee72d448af9108b35ec882336ea4f825a8eb4c95e18e:1
  • value  12683488
    address  1KNXPKpVKtoDQYWsSfMUm14dkm94RgmgRt